Explanation:

When multiplying mixed numbers, you would want to turn them into improper fractions first before evaluating.


(3)/(4) × 2
(1)/(4) =
(3)/(4) ×
(9)/(4)

Now you can just directly multiply the fractions (denominators with denominators and numerators with numerators)


(3)/(4) ×
(9)/(4) =
(27)/(16)

You know that is still an improper fraction, so you need to turn it back to a mixed number.


(27)/(16) = 1
(11)/(16)
